The listing further shows the OnePlus 11 will have the model number PHB110. Notably, this will be the first OnePlus flagship to ship with 100W fast charging but it is still slower than the 150W support on the OnePlus 10R Endurance Edition. The listing doesn’t reveal much else about the phone.

OnePlus 11 is expected to pack a 6.7-inch QHD+ AMOLED display with a 120Hz refresh rate, a punch-hole cutout for the selfie snapper, and HDR10+. The handset is tipped to be powered by the Qualcomm Snapdragon 8 Gen 2 processor coupled with Adreno GPU, up to 16GB RAM and 256GB internal storage. The flagship phone is likely to run Android 13 OS out of the box.
The OnePlus 11 is tipped to pack a 5000mAh battery with 100W fast charging support. Connectivity options include 5G, Wi-Fi 6E, Bluetooth 5.2, GPS, and a USB Type-C port. The phone will have an in-display fingerprint sensor for security and an alert slider.
As for the cameras, the OnePlus 11 is expected to feature triple cameras on the back, with a 50MP primary sensor, a 48MP ultra-wide-angle lens, and a 32MP 2x telephoto camera. For selfies and video chats, there is a 16MP snapper on the front.
